As an Early Career Nuclear Engineer in Pickering, Ontario, you will be part of the proven team in the Installed Base Business Unit. Your work will include:
Performing standard engineering assignments typically in areas of design, development, analysis, evaluation, testing, preparation of specifications, execution of field tasks and resolution of field problems.
Completing field visits to support engineering work development.
Liaising with clients to ensure solutions identified meet underlying needs.
Completing engineering deliverables to support plant lifetime operations including design, construction, testing, commissioning, plant operations, and maintenance.
This position requires up to 25% travel. Together we will enable clean, safe, and economical low-carbon energy to meet the global ambition for a better tomorrow.
